IndIan Iron ore resources: Indianironores generallycontain hematite,magnetite,limonite and siderite minerals. In the total iron ore reserves of about· 17.712 billion tonnes, hematite is about 12.3 billion tonnes

The process of beneficiation in Goa has been taking place for more than two decades, with its iron ore industry washing 45-50pc Fe grade, and then upgrading it to 54-55pc Fe, Coelho said, but added only 10-15pc of the state's iron ore can be upgraded to above 58pc Fe and thus the government should exempt Goa from the proposal.

Abstract Beneficiation of −2 mm low-grade iron ore tailings (50·7%Fe, 10·8%SiO 2 and 4·4%Al 2 O 3) from Western Australia was studied. The sample consisted of hydrohaematite, goethite and quartz, with lesser kaolinite and shale.

The recommendation states that at least 80 per cent of the low-grade ore (with iron content of less than 58 per cent) produced in a year be upgraded to higher grade ore (of 62 per cent iron content), failing which steep fines and mine lease termination have been suggested.
